Are you passionate about shaping digital experiences that delight customers across multiple markets? Our client is looking for a strategic, data‑driven Product Owner to join their Online IT team and take ownership of high‑impact features that drive business growth and customer value.
What You'll Do:
Customer Experience Leadership
- Champion customer experience across all markets and ensure products deliver intuitive, high‑value interactions.
- Align product and service offerings with diverse customer needs.
Cross‑Functional Collaboration
- Act as the central link between market requirements and platform capabilities.
- Partner with Delivery Teams, UX, and market stakeholders to ensure seamless execution and alignment with business goals.

End‑to‑End Feature Ownership
- Own the full lifecycle of features—from concept and design to development, deployment, and post‑launch performance.
- Ensure features meet quality standards and deliver measurable business impact.
Strategic Product Improvement
- Use KPIs, data insights, and market trends to inform product decisions.
- Prioritize enhancements that drive growth, revenue, and improved customer offerings.
UX Partnership
- Collaborate with UX teams to validate user flows and ensure design quality.
- Advocate for user‑centric design decisions that elevate product value.
Roadmap & Release Planning
- Plan and coordinate feature releases in alignment with marketing and market‑specific activities.
- Maintain a clear, structured product roadmap.

What You Bring:
Experience & Knowledge
- Strong understanding of customer journeys and experience design principles.
- Proven ability to use data and market insights to drive product strategy.
- Experience evaluating KPIs, performance metrics, and market trends.
Skills & Competencies
- Excellent collaboration skills across technical, UX, and market teams.
- Strategic mindset with the ability to influence decisions and drive alignment.
- Strong analytical and problem‑solving abilities.
- Clear, confident communication and stakeholder‑management skills.
Qualifications
- Relevant tertiary education in Business, IT, Product Management, UX, or related fields (preferred).
- Demonstrated experience in product ownership or a similar role.
